M-ettes sweep Northern Stars

Malta to face Glasgow, Shelby this weekend

The Malta M-ettes Basketball team defeated the Rocky Boy Northern Stars 46-36 at the Malta High Gymnasium on Friday, February 7.

"We tried hustling for all of the loose balls," M-ette captain Erica Smith told the PCN. "We played good defense for the most part. The only problem was at the end, shots were not falling very well."

Though the game was only a ten point game, the M-ettes lead didn't seem in doubt as the team's defense was dominant out rebounding Rocky Boy 39 to 26, and turning Rocky Boy over 15 times, while only turning the ball over six times.

"We just hustled, boxed out well, and we were just aggressive the whole game," M-ette captain Carly Garfield said.

One reason the game was close was due to the team's shooting percentage. Malta was 17-of-62 (27 percent) from the field, while Rocky Boy was 13-of-31 (41 percent).

Malta was led in scoring by senior Kelbee Denham, who had 11 points, eight rebounds, and three assists. Denham had two treys in the first quarter. Allie Kunze had eight points and seven rebounds. Kylee Nelson had seven points and seven rebounds.

The M-ettes were off to a great start in the first, forcing several turnovers, while outscoring Rocky Boy 16-4. The Northern Stars outscored Malta 12-11 in the second period and 13-12 in the third. Both teams added seven points in the fourth quarter.

Rocky Boy's bench outscored Malta's bench 17 to 9. Malta had ten second chance points, while Rocky Boy only scored two.

The win over Rocky Boy gave the M-ettes a 2-0 sweep of the season series.

The M-ettes were scheduled to travel to Roundup to face the Lady Panthers for the second time this season, but the game was cancelled due to travelling concerns with a snow storm blowing over most of the eastern part of Montana.

In their last weekend of the regular season, the M-ettes are scheduled to face the Glasgow Lady Scotties, who defeated Malta 56-40 in Glasgow on Friday, January 17. The game against Glasgow will be Malta's Senior Night and will start on Friday, February 14, at 6 p.m. The team will then travel to Shelby to take on the Shelby Coyotes, who Malta defeated 51-33 in Malta on Saturday, January 18, in Malta. The clash against Shelby is scheduled for Saturday, February 15 at 4 p.m.

"We just have to play well together and keep our intensity," Garfield said. "He have to always hustle and be aggressive."
